That's much better than the first setup you found. I think for a smaller LCD that 250w setup would be fine, but if you plan to use a large (15" or bigger) LCD panel then you may want to locate a 400w kit instead.

Yes, but why spend all that money when all you'll be able to use is the ballast and igniter. The reflector isn't really suitable for a projector - it's entirely the wrong shape.

For the bigger 400W bulbs, you can find mirror finished stainless steel spherical salad bowls at most stores that sell home-wares. They usually come in 2 or 3 different sizes, so you should find one to fit your bulb good.

Yeah, that reflector is WAY better than a salad bowl. Unfortunately, it only works with the long, skinny 400W mh bulbs. You can't use it with the globe type mh bulbs. I don't remember seeing which bulb you actually used.
